Hessonite Garnet, known as Gomedh in Vedic astrology, is the gemstone aligned with Rahu—a shadow planet that governs illusion, ambition, confusion, and foreign connections. When Rahu is ill-placed in the birth chart, it may cause anxiety, confusion, instability, and unexplained physical symptoms.

Energetically, Gomedh is believed to strengthen the Mooladhara (Root Chakra)—which governs one’s sense of security, grounding, and survival instincts. It is often prescribed for those undergoing Rahu Mahadasha or during Kal Sarpa Dosha influence.
How to Wear Hessonite (Gomedh) as per Vedic Astrology:
- Day: Saturday after sunset
- Finger:
- Right middle finger to enhance Rahu
- Left middle finger to reduce malefic Rahu effects
- Metal: Silver
- Mantra: Chant “Om Rahave Namah” 108 times before wearing
- Important Note: Never wear Gomedh near the heart or waist—may cause palpitations or discomfort
